‘Team Transitory’ hasn’t given up hope of winning the great inflation debate. That was the tag given to everyone -- from Federal Reserve Chair Jerome Powell on down -- who expected pandemic price-spikes to be shortlived. With inflation still breaking records all over the world, they essentially lost that argument. But there remain plenty of economists who argue that the shock will soon fade, as supply blockages ease and energy costs stabilize.
